David Onama experienced defeat at UFC Vegas 110, and he has released a statement.
Onama stepped into the UFC Apex this past Saturday with intentions of pushing his string of victories to five. In the end, he was defeated by Steve Garcia through a first-round TKO. This marks Onama’s first defeat since 2022.
The “Silent Assassin” turned to his X account to communicate his reaction to the defeat. He seems to be holding up well in spite of the loss.

“Not the outcome I wanted tonight. Got caught early, but that’s part of the game. Respect to Steven Garcia and his team. Back to the drawing board. I’ll be back.
“Grateful for my team, coaches, and everyone who continues to support me through it all. Every setback is just a setup for a stronger comeback.”
This marks the third defeat in Onama’s professional MMA journey. His other losses occurred against Nate Landwehr and Mason Jones, but those were determined by decision. This context makes the swift TKO loss surprising for many fans, and pre-fight betting odds were quite balanced leading up to the UFC Vegas 110 main event.
Prior to Saturday’s contest, Onama held the No. 13 spot in the UFC featherweight rankings. It remains to be observed whether the loss to Garcia will cause a drop in his ranking. The updated rankings are expected to be revealed this week.
Concerning Garcia, this victory extends his winning streak to seven. Garcia has expressed interest in fighting Max Holloway and Josh Emmett. A fight with Holloway, who has transitioned to the lightweight division, seems unlikely in the near future.
A matchup with Emmett might be more plausible. Garcia is ranked No. 12 in the UFC featherweight division, while Emmett is ahead of him at No. 9. What the future holds for Onama is something to follow closely in the weeks and months ahead.
